    I have the Utopia M 8” in my model 3. I’m having trouble with the crossovers for the mids (K2 KX3 mids n tweeters) where do you have the crossovers set to for each speaker and what are the measurements for the time alignment? I feel like mine don’t all hit at the same time

    • @therealmatty_s
      @therealmatty_s  4 місяці тому +1

      You would need a measurement device to find your crossover points and time measurements. Putting a number in for a crossover is only for a safe starting point. Each speaker will react different in each car based on where it’s mounted and reflections in the vehicle. Therefore crossover points are always different from car to car. Crossover points are even different from left to right. You need a measurement device to know how to set it

    Analog from A&K then A/D filter, EQ, etc then D/A in the DSP. Why not digital out from DAP?

    • @therealmatty_s
      @therealmatty_s  Рік тому

      Multiple reasons here. First is that I would only be subject to 24/96 - 24/192 files (depending on the dsp). I would not be able to play any DSD files that I may have since we are capped at what the DACs processing is. Secondly, we have A/B compared going digital in with 24/96 track and had a second preset using analog in (utilizing the DACs of the player). It was a night and day difference of going analog in with separation, width and depth. Going analog in gives us the ability to play any file format while having the benefit in added separation, width and depth. Hope this helps.
